What Happened

Autonomous Docking Brings New Research to Orbiting Laboratory

A SpaceX Dragon cargo spacecraft is approaching the International Space Station, carrying nearly 6,500 pounds of cargo for the orbiting laboratory. The spacecraft, launched on a Falcon 9 rocket from Cape Canaveral, is set to dock autonomously to the Harmony module. This mission is part of SpaceX’s 34th commercial resupply services contract with NASA, and its success may have significant implications for the future of space logistics. The mission was reported by NASA.
